Translate Canva designs using Smartling
Translate Canva designs using Smartling. Log in to your Smartling account in Canva to use it.
Translate using Smartling from the homepage
- From the homepage side panel, select Apps.
- On the search bar, type Smartling.
- Select Smartling.
- Select if you want to use Smartling on a new or existing design.
- Select Connect. A pop-up window will appear where you can sign in with your Smartling account.
- Once you’ve logged in, select the Smartling project you want your Canva design to be translated in. You can also select whole pages or individual text elements.
- Give your job a name. This is the name of the job that will appear in the Smartling project you selected and this needs to be unique per project. You can also optionally add a due date and/or instructions for the translators who'll work on the job.
- Select the language(s) you want your design to be translated into and select Submit. The available languages here are set per project inside Smartling. Please modify your Smartling project configuration if your project is missing language(s).
- You can monitor the completion status of your translation job by opening the app again in your chosen design. Once the translation job is done, you’ll also receive an email notification.
- Once the translations are complete, you can generate translated versions of your design by selecting the languages it’s translated to and selecting Generate translations.
Translate using Smartling from the editor
- Open the design you want to translate
- On the side panel, select Apps.
- On the search bar, type Smartling.
- Select Smartling.
- Select Open then Connect. A pop-up window will appear where you can sign in with your Smartling account.
